LEADERSHIP REVIEW BRIEFING — Legacy Pricing Uplift

For branch managers: effective next quarter, legacy-tier customers on the Fennick plans will see a 6% price increase, the first since the plans closed to new sales. Modelling by Corbin Astley's team projects modest attrition, concentrated in the Rillford branches. Notification letters go out in stages; branches should prepare retention scripts but not offer ad-hoc concessions. The increase supports the direction set out immediately below.

management briefing: Only 33 of the 504 pilot accounts renewed Holox, so a churn review is set for August 1. Fenysix Logistics is in early talks to buy Zoroxix Group for about $459.9 million.

## SQL Linting

All SQL files at Bramblegate must pass `sqlcheck` before merge. Rules enforce uppercase keywords, explicit column lists (no `SELECT *`), and snake_case identifiers. The linter validates schema references against a live shadow database, so it needs network access during CI and local runs. Before your first run, configure the linter's schema probe with the connection string below.

primary connection of fajog-bageg = clickhouse://tamion_svc:0nS8bDSETpHjj2@db-cbc5.nelvrocorp.example:5432/nordor

## Changed defaults

Heads up: the Ledgerline tax-rate lookup cache now defaults to a 15-minute TTL instead of 24 hours. Turns out rates in the Veldt County sandbox were going stale mid-demo, which was embarrassing. Eviction is now LRU rather than FIFO, and the cache warms on boot. If you're reviewing, check that nothing hardcodes the old TTL. The new defaults land as follows.

deployment values, bajop-taweg:
holwyn:
  log_level: debug
  metrics_host: metrics.holwyn.zemvarsys.internal
  pool_size: 32